Abstract

The utility model discloses a hand brake mounting seat for rail transit, and relates to the technical field of rail transit. The brake mounting seat is characterized by comprising a brake mounting seat, a circular hole is formed in the middle of the brake mounting seat, two sides of the circular hole are respectively fixed with a two-way bearing seat, a transmission shaft is fixed between inner rings of the two-way bearing seats, the transmission shaft is movably arranged in the circular hole, an installation mechanism is arranged on the outer side of the transmission shaft, and a hand brake assembly is arranged on the outer side of the installation mechanism. The utility model is provided with two bidirectional bearing seats, a transmission shaft fixed with the inner rings of the bidirectional bearing seats and an installation mechanism, in the scheme, the components and the brake installation seat are integrated into a whole, and the brake installation seat can be directly fixed at the corresponding position of a train when in use, so that quick installation is realized, and the practicability of the device is improved.

Hand brake mounting seat for rail transit
Technical Field
The utility model relates to the technical field of rail transit, in particular to a hand brake mounting seat for rail transit.
Background
The main function of a brake system for a rail vehicle, such as a train, is to reduce the speed, stop movement or move at a constant speed during operation, or to prevent slip during a stop, by friction or other means. During normal operation, the braking and relieving control is carried out through receiving and transmitting instructions by a microcomputer, the existing train braking generally adopts electronic braking, and a hand brake becomes an auxiliary standby brake.
As shown in fig. 1, in the conventional hand brake, a connection mode of a center fixing block of a hand brake assembly and a transmission shaft is mostly plug-in connection, and then the center fixing block and the transmission shaft are fixed by screw connection through a fastening nut. During braking, the two hand braking handles rotate clockwise, and the connection between the hand wheel and the driving shaft is kept unchanged in the same rotation direction as the threads. During alleviation, two hand brake handles need anticlockwise rotation certain angle, and in this process, the rotation direction and the screw thread of two hand brake handles are opposite, and the repeated operation probably can unscrew fastening nut, probably makes hand brake handle appear sliding on the driving shaft, leads to it to drive the transmission shaft smoothly and the clutch that is connected with the transmission shaft rotates, like this, need often fasten fastening nut to increased operator's work load, for this reason, put forward a hand brake mount pad for track traffic and solve above-mentioned problem.
Disclosure of Invention
The present utility model aims to provide a hand brake mounting seat for rail transit, which solves the problems set forth in the background art.
In order to achieve the above purpose, the present utility model provides the following technical solutions: a hand brake mount pad for track traffic, including braking mount pad pedestal, the braking mount pad pedestal middle part begins to have the circular hole, and the both sides in circular hole all are fixed with two-way bearing frame, are fixed with the transmission shaft between the inner circle of two-way bearing frame, and the transmission shaft activity sets up in the circular hole, and the outside of transmission shaft is provided with the installation mechanism, and the installation mechanism outside is provided with hand brake subassembly.
Preferably, the mounting mechanism comprises a first connection assembly and a second connection assembly.
Preferably, the hand brake assembly comprises a center fixing block and two hand brake handles which are fixed with the side face of the center fixing block and are symmetrically arranged with the central axis of the center fixing block.
Preferably, the first connecting component comprises a limiting disc fixed with the end part of the shaft body of the transmission shaft, and a protruding block is fixed at the middle part of the limiting disc facing the side of the second connecting component.
Preferably, the second connecting component comprises an inserting block fixed on the side face of the central fixing block, the inserting grooves of the inserting block are matched with the protruding blocks, inserting holes communicated with each other are formed in the top and the bottom of the inserting block and the protruding blocks, a limiting shaft is movably inserted into the inserting holes, a connecting plate is fixed at the end part of the limiting shaft, a plurality of springs are fixed between the bottom end of the connecting plate and the inserting block, and a handle is fixed at the top end of the connecting plate.
Preferably, the top and the bottom of the lug are provided with a plurality of limit grooves, the top wall and the bottom wall of the slot of the plug are uniformly formed with a plurality of limit blocks, and the limit blocks are matched with the limit grooves.
Compared with the prior art, the utility model has the beneficial effects that:
the hand brake mounting seat for rail transit is provided with two bidirectional bearing seats, a transmission shaft fixed with the inner rings of the bidirectional bearing seats and a mounting mechanism, in the scheme, the components and the brake mounting seat body are integrated to form an integral brake mounting seat, and the brake mounting seat can be directly fixed at the corresponding position of a train during use, so that quick mounting is realized, and the practicability of the device is improved;
in addition, through the setting of installation mechanism, the fixed mode between hand brake subassembly and the transmission shaft is not connected with screw-thread fit's mode, no matter hand brake handle corotation or reversal, can not influence its and be connected between the transmission shaft, has solved among the prior art and has needed often to fasten fastening nut and guarantee the fixed between hand brake subassembly and the transmission shaft, has reduced operator's work load.

As shown in fig. 2-5, the present utility model provides a technical solution: the hand brake mounting seat for rail transit comprises a brake mounting seat body 1, wherein the hand brake mounting seat body 1 is fixed at a corresponding position in a train operation chamber through bolts when in use, a circular hole is formed in the middle of the brake mounting seat body 1, two bidirectional bearing seats 2 with identical specifications are fixed on two sides of the circular hole, a transmission shaft 3 is required to be fixed between inner rings of the bidirectional bearing seats 2, related components (such as a ratchet wheel, a pawl, a chain, a gear and the like) of a manual brake system of the prior art are connected to a shaft body of the transmission shaft 3, the transmission shaft 3 can be understood to be movably arranged in the circular hole, a mounting mechanism is arranged on the outer side of the transmission shaft 3, and a hand brake assembly 4 is arranged on the outer side of the mounting mechanism, wherein the hand brake assembly 4 comprises a circular center fixing block and two hand brake handles which are fixed on the side of the circular center fixing block and are symmetrically arranged with the central axis of the circular center fixing block, and clockwise and anticlockwise rotation of the transmission shaft 3 is realized through rotating the brake handles, so that the manual brake and the release of the train is realized.
It will be appreciated that the mounting mechanism comprises a first connection assembly 5 and a second connection assembly 6, as shown in figures 2, 4 and 5.
In order to ensure the smooth implementation of this solution, it should be understood that, as shown in fig. 4 and 5, the first connecting component 5 includes a limiting plate 301 fixed to the shaft end of the transmission shaft 3, and a square bump 501 is fixed to the middle of the side of the limiting plate 301 facing the second connecting component 6.
In order to ensure smooth implementation of the scheme, as shown in fig. 4 and 5, it should be understood that the second connecting component 6 includes an insert block 601 fixed to a side surface of the central fixing block, and the insert slot of the insert block 601 is matched with the bump 501, the top and bottom of the insert block 601 and the bump 501 are both provided with communicating insertion holes, a limiting shaft 603 is movably inserted into the insertion holes, a connecting plate 604 is fixed at an end of the limiting shaft 603, two springs 605 are symmetrically fixed between the bottom end of the connecting plate 604 and the insert block 601, a pull handle 606 is fixed at the top end of the connecting plate 604, the pull handle 606 can realize upward movement of the limiting shaft 603, after the insert block 601 is inserted into the bump 501, the pull handle 606 is released, and the limiting shaft 603 moves downward under the elastic force of the springs 605, so as to be inserted into the insertion holes of the bump 501, and realize connection of the insert block 601 and the bump 501.
For the convenience to install fast between lug 501 and the inserted block 601 to be convenient for spacing axle 603 is connected lug 501 and inserted block 601, in this scheme, the top and the bottom of lug 501 all begin to have a plurality of spacing grooves 502, and the slot roof and the diapire homogeneous body shaping of inserted block 601 have a plurality of stoppers, stopper and spacing groove 502 looks adaptation.
To the supplement of this scheme, through the setting of installation mechanism, realized the quick connect between lug 501 and the inserted block 601 to the fixed mode between this hand brake subassembly 4 and the transmission shaft 3 is not connected with fastening bolt screw thread fit's mode, no matter hand brake handle corotation or reversal, can not influence its and be connected between the transmission shaft 3, has solved the easy not hard up problem between hand brake subassembly 4 and the transmission shaft 3.
